Output e614ca189548076de6b13799acbee33de5e170534d214089837da5506acf4b02:4

value
19950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dab8cb3e1ddff5636c66ec5828c2f8456d54985 OP_EQUAL
address
34Pu2ankKm1ZNZRDr9UWReadJN4bbpnZAX
transaction
e614ca189548076de6b13799acbee33de5e170534d214089837da5506acf4b02
spent
true